| #include <math.h> |
| #include <math_private.h> |
| #include <float.h> |
| |
| #if FLT_EVAL_METHOD == 0 |
| |
| # include <sysdeps/ieee754/dbl-64/x2y2m1.c> |
| |
| #else |
| |
| /* Return X^2 + Y^2 - 1, computed without large cancellation error. |
| It is given that 1 > X >= Y >= epsilon / 2, and that X^2 + Y^2 >= |
| 0.5. */ |
| |
| double |
| __x2y2m1 (double x, double y) |
| { |
| return (double) __x2y2m1l (x, y); |
| } |
| |
| #endif |
